Software Engineering Practitioner 39s Approach _best_ Free

"Free" in this context does not mean amateurish or sloppy. It means frictionless —using pragmatic, battle-tested methods that cost nothing but discipline. It means stripping away the paid tiers, the vendor lock-in, and the certification hype to focus on what actually delivers working software.

Delivering the software to the user and gathering feedback.

You do not need to spend thousands on textbooks to adopt a professional approach. Here are top-tier free resources: 1. Fundamental Principles and Theory software engineering practitioner 39s approach free

Pressman's work emphasizes that software process models provide the roadmap for development, and the selection of a model is a major project decision.

The practitioner's approach in software engineering today is more than just reading a classic textbook. It involves: "Free" in this context does not mean amateurish or sloppy

According to recent industry trends, mastering specific methodologies is key to a practitioner's success: The standard for flexible, iterative development.

Software architecture dictates how components interact, scale, and fail. A practitioner does not select an architectural style because it is trendy; they select it based on the specific organizational structure and technical constraints of the project. 1. Decoupling and Domain-Driven Design (DDD) Delivering the software to the user and gathering feedback

While the latest editions are available for purchase, many foundational editions and related materials are available to students and professionals.

Older editions (e.g., 1997) are often available for free "digital borrowing" through the Internet Archive . Key Educational Features (9th Edition)

Contact Haskoning